1. Parental Control Features

Parental control features are a critical aspect of managing a child’s interaction with digital content, particularly when using platforms like the children’s version of a video-sharing site on an accessible tablet. These features aim to provide a safe and age-appropriate online environment.

  • Content Restriction

    This feature allows parents to block specific channels, videos, or search terms that are deemed unsuitable for their child. For example, a parent might block channels that contain violent content or filter out search terms related to adult topics. This ensures that the child is only exposed to content that aligns with the parent’s values and the child’s developmental stage.

  • Time Management

    Time management tools enable parents to set daily limits for screen time. This feature prevents overuse and encourages a balance between online activities and other important aspects of a child’s life, such as outdoor play, reading, and social interaction. For instance, parents can set a 1-hour daily limit for video viewing, after which the application becomes inaccessible.

  • Search History Monitoring

    The ability to review search history provides parents with insights into their child’s online interests and activities. By monitoring search queries, parents can identify potential areas of concern, such as exposure to inappropriate topics or interactions with questionable content. This allows for proactive intervention and guidance.

  • Approval of Content

    Some platforms offer a content approval mechanism that requires parents to pre-approve specific videos or channels before they become accessible to the child. This ensures that all content viewed is explicitly vetted by the parent, providing an additional layer of security and peace of mind. This is particularly useful for younger children who may not be able to distinguish between appropriate and inappropriate content.

These parental control functionalities are integral to creating a secure digital experience. By leveraging these tools, parents can actively shape their child’s online interactions, mitigating potential risks and fostering a more positive and educational environment on accessible tablets.

2. Content Filtering Mechanisms

Effective content filtering is paramount when integrating a child-oriented video platform with an accessible tablet. The mechanisms in place dictate the safety and appropriateness of the content available to young users.

  • Algorithm-Based Filtering

    Video platforms employ algorithms to automatically categorize and filter content based on various factors, including video title, description, tags, and audio. This automated system attempts to identify and remove content deemed unsuitable for children, such as videos containing violence, inappropriate language, or suggestive themes. However, algorithmic filtering is not foolproof and may occasionally fail to detect or remove problematic content. For example, a video with a seemingly innocuous title could contain mature content, or a user might bypass filters by misspelling offensive words. The effectiveness relies on the sophistication and continuous improvement of the underlying algorithms.

  • Human Review Processes

    To supplement algorithmic filtering, human moderators review flagged or questionable content. These reviewers assess videos for compliance with platform guidelines and parental control settings, making decisions on whether to remove, restrict, or approve the content. Human review is more accurate than algorithmic filtering, especially when dealing with nuanced or ambiguous content. However, it is also more resource-intensive and cannot scale as easily as automated systems. The process is often triggered by user reports or when an algorithm flags a video for further scrutiny.

  • Parental Control Customization

    Parental controls offer an additional layer of filtering, empowering parents to customize the content their children can access. This may include blocking specific channels or videos, setting age restrictions, and disabling search functionality. For example, a parent may block all channels related to gaming if they deem that content inappropriate for their child. The level of customization varies among platforms, with some offering more granular control than others. Effective parental controls require parents to actively engage with the settings and monitor their child’s viewing habits.

  • Community Reporting Systems

    Video platforms often rely on their user community to report inappropriate content. Users can flag videos that violate platform guidelines, triggering a review process. The effectiveness of community reporting depends on the size and vigilance of the user base, as well as the speed and accuracy of the platform’s response. However, it can also be subject to misuse, such as targeted harassment or false flagging. The accuracy improves as more reports of concern are made of the same content.

These facets intertwine to determine the effectiveness of content filtering. When implemented effectively, this framework significantly reduces the risk of exposure to inappropriate material. However, limitations inherent in both automated systems and human review underscore the need for ongoing vigilance and parental involvement to maintain a safe digital environment. The integration of a comprehensive and adaptable approach remains essential when offering digital content to children on accessible tablets.

4. Affordable Accessibility

The intersection of cost-effectiveness and ease of access is paramount when considering digital platforms for children. Affordability directly influences the breadth of access to educational and entertainment resources. The combination of a low-cost tablet and readily available, child-oriented video content exemplifies this relationship, presenting both opportunities and challenges.

  • Device Acquisition Cost

    The initial purchase price of a tablet significantly impacts its accessibility for families. Lower-priced tablets, specifically those under the “Fire” brand, reduce the barrier to entry for households with limited discretionary income. This allows more children to engage with digital content who might otherwise be excluded due to financial constraints. However, the reduced cost may translate to compromises in processing power, screen quality, or storage capacity, potentially affecting the user experience.

  • Content Subscription Model

    While much content is available for free on the video-sharing platform’s child-directed service, premium content or ad-free experiences often require subscriptions. The cost of these subscriptions can accumulate, presenting an ongoing financial burden for families. Balancing the availability of free content with the potential need for paid subscriptions is a key consideration in evaluating the affordability of the platform.

  • Data Consumption Costs

    Accessing video content necessitates an internet connection, which can incur data charges. For households with limited or metered internet plans, the data consumption associated with video streaming can represent a significant expense. The impact is especially pronounced in areas with limited or expensive internet infrastructure. Strategies to mitigate data consumption, such as downloading content for offline viewing, become critical for maintaining affordable access.

  • Repair and Replacement Costs

    Although affordable tablets lower the initial investment, the potential for damage or malfunction can lead to unexpected repair or replacement costs. If the device is not adequately durable, or if accidental damage is not covered under warranty, families may face additional financial strain. The long-term affordability of the platform, therefore, depends not only on the initial purchase price but also on the potential for incurring future expenses.

These considerations illustrate the multifaceted nature of affordable access. While the combination of a budget-friendly tablet and a widely available video platform democratizes access to digital content for children, sustained affordability necessitates careful consideration of subscription fees, data consumption, and the potential for device repair or replacement.

Frequently Asked Questions

The following questions address common inquiries and concerns regarding the use of a child-oriented video platform on a specific brand of tablet.

Question 1: Is the content on this video platform pre-screened for appropriateness?

While algorithmic filtering and human review processes are employed, no content filtering system is infallible. Parental vigilance and utilization of available parental controls are essential.

Question 2: Can a child make in-app purchases through the app?

In-app purchases are typically disabled by default. However, parents should verify that purchase restrictions are properly configured within both the app and the tablet’s settings to prevent unauthorized transactions.

Question 3: How does the platform handle data privacy for child users?

The platform adheres to data privacy regulations, such as COPPA, which restrict the collection and use of personal information from children. Parents should review the platform’s privacy policy for detailed information.

Question 4: What level of technical expertise is required to set up and manage parental controls?

The parental control interfaces are designed to be user-friendly, but some technical familiarity may be necessary to configure advanced settings. Online tutorials and support resources are available.

Question 5: How durable is the tablet for use by young children?

Tablets designed for children often feature enhanced durability. However, rough handling can still result in damage. Protective cases are recommended to mitigate the risk of breakage.

Question 6: Can content be downloaded for offline viewing to reduce data consumption?

Some content may be available for download, depending on the platform’s policies and content provider restrictions. This feature allows for reduced data usage when an internet connection is unavailable.

Enhancing the Experience

The integration of a child-oriented video platform with an accessible tablet necessitates adherence to best practices to maximize benefits and minimize potential risks. The following guidelines offer a framework for responsible usage.

Tip 1: Regularly Review Parental Control Settings: Routinely audit and adjust parental control settings to align with the child’s evolving maturity level and online behavior. Review content restrictions, time limits, and search history to ensure ongoing suitability.

Tip 2: Actively Curate Content Playlists: Instead of relying solely on algorithmic recommendations, create curated playlists of educational and age-appropriate videos. This proactive approach ensures that content aligns with specific learning objectives and parental values.

Tip 3: Engage in Co-Viewing Experiences: Participate in shared viewing experiences with the child to foster critical thinking and media literacy skills. Discuss the content, ask questions, and encourage active engagement rather than passive consumption.

Tip 4: Monitor Data Consumption and Internet Usage: Track data consumption to avoid exceeding monthly limits and incurring additional charges. Utilize Wi-Fi connections whenever possible, and consider downloading content for offline viewing to minimize data usage.

Tip 5: Implement Scheduled Screen Time Breaks: Enforce regular breaks from screen time to prevent eye strain, promote physical activity, and encourage engagement in other activities. Set alarms or timers to remind children to take breaks.

Tip 6: Educate Children About Online Safety: Instruct children about responsible online behavior, including the importance of protecting personal information, avoiding contact with strangers, and reporting inappropriate content.

These strategies offer a proactive approach to optimizing the digital experience, promoting both safety and educational enrichment. Through diligent implementation of these guidelines, parents and educators can foster a more responsible and beneficial relationship with digital media.
